Ottawa Street Pool Season Pass Early Bird SALE!

The Plainfield Park District’s Ottawa Street Pool will open for the summer season on Saturday, May 26, and season passes are now on sale! Take advantage of the early bird discount rates – a 30% savings -- through Sunday, June 10:

Early Bird Discount Rates

Individual Pass             R $56/NR $112

Family of Two             R $84/NR $168

Family of Three            R $112/NR $224

Family of Four             R $140/NR $280

Family of Five+            R $168/NR $336

Senior Pass                  R $20/NR $40

In addition, those who purchase early bird family season passes will receive FIVE FREE GUEST PASSES!

Membership has its privileges. Season pass holders are admitted to open swim 15 minutes before the general public, and receive free admission to select special events such as Flick-N-Float movies, Family Theme Nights, and Family Fun Day.

In addition, the Park District offers group and private swim lessons certified by the American Red Cross, lifeguard training, and other classes. Registration for swim lessons is currently underway, and participants registered for swim lessons by Friday, May 4 will receive 1 FREE PRACTICE PASS per session.

Discounted daily admission rates are available to large groups, and party packages and private rentals are also available.

Built in 1981, the Ottawa Street Pool is a 200,000 gallon L-shaped pool equipped with high and low diving boards. The outdoor facility also contains a 3,000 gallon wading pool, ship-shaped children’s play area, and men’s and women’s locker rooms. The facility is located at 23820 W. Ottawa St., near downtown Plainfield.
